Arabic hadith textعن عبد الله بن زيد رضي الله عنه يَذْكُر أنه: «رأى رسول الله صلى الله عليه وسلم توضأ فَمَضْمَض، ثم اسْتَنْثَرَ، ثم غسل وجهه ثلاثا، ويَدَه اليُمنى ثلاثا والأخرى ثلاثا، ومسح برأسه بماء غير فَضْلِ يَدِهِ، وغسل رجْلَيْه حتى أنْقَاهُما».
English translation‘Abdullāh ibn Zayd (may Allah be pleased with him) reported that he saw the Messenger of Allah (may Allah's peace and blessings be upon him) perform ablution; he rinsed his mouth thrice and blew water out of his nose thrice. He then washed his face thrice and his right and left forearms thrice, then he took more water and wiped over his head, and then he washed his feet until he cleaned them.
ExplanationExplanation of the hadith
‘Abdullāh ibn Zayd (may Allah be pleased with him) informs us of the manner in which the Prophet (may Allah's peace and blessings be upon him) performed ablution. He tells us that when he performed ablution, he took water into his mouth, swirled it around, and spat it out; that he then took water into his nose and blew out the mucus and whatever else; and that he then washed his face thrice, then his right forearm up to the elbow thrice, and then the left forearm up to the elbow thrice. Then he wiped his head with new water and then washed his feet up to the ankles until all the dirt was removed from them.
